Itinerary
8:30 AM – Pickup from your hotel in Panama City
10:00 AM – Arrive at Puerto Corotú and board a traditional canoe
10:15 AM – Stop at a beautiful jungle waterfall (bring your swimsuit!)
10:30 AM – Continue by boat to the Emberá village
11:00 AM – 2:30 PM – Cultural experience:

Guided introduction to Emberá traditions

Music, dance, and storytelling

Craft demonstrations (optional purchases)

Authentic lunch prepared by the community

2:30 PM – Return boat and drive to Panama City
4:00 PM – Drop-off at your hotel
